What We Need
Corpay is currently looking to hire a Nutanix Engineer. In the role, the Nutanix Engineer will design, implement, and manage our hyper-converged infrastructure (HCI) environment built on Nutanix AOS and virtualization platforms. The Nutanix Engineer will be responsible for deploying, configuring, and maintaining Nutanix-based solutions while ensuring system performance, availability, and scalability. This role requires deep technical expertise in Nutanix technologies, virtualization, storage, and enterprise infrastructure. The ideal candidate will play a critical role in supporting our private cloud infrastructure, working closely with cross-functional teams to deliver high-performing, resilient, and secure infrastructure solutions.

Role Responsibilities
The responsibilities of the role will include:
Infrastructure Design & Implementation
- Designing, architecting, and deploying Nutanix HCI clusters based on business requirements.
- Installing, configuring, and upgrading Nutanix AOS, Prism Central, Prism Element, AHV, Cisco Hardware, and VMware ESXi.
- Installing and configuring new Cisco UCS M7 servers within the data center.
- Designing and implementing software-defined storage solutions using Nutanix Files, Volumes, and Objects.
- Leading capacity planning, system performance tuning, and infrastructure scaling efforts.
- Integrating Nutanix environments with third-party backup, disaster recovery, and security solutions.
Administration & Operations
- Performing daily administration of Nutanix infrastructure, including monitoring, patching, and troubleshooting.
- Managing virtual machines, storage policies, and network configurations through Nutanix Prism Central.
- Automating routine tasks using PowerShell, Python, or Nutanix Calm for orchestration.
- Managing and optimizing backup solutions with Nutanix Mine, Veeam, or other DR tools.
- Proactively monitoring infrastructure health and performance using Nutanix Insights and third-party monitoring tools.
- Ensuring high availability and business continuity through Disaster Recovery and Replication configurations.
Security & Compliance
- Applying security hardening practices across Nutanix environments.
- Implementing role-based access control (RBAC) and multi-factor authentication for Nutanix management consoles.
- Ensuring infrastructure compliance with company security policies and industry standards (ISO, SOC, GDPR).
- Performing vulnerability patching and risk assessments for hyper-converged environments.
Support & Troubleshooting
- Diagnosing and troubleshooting hardware and software issues on Cisco M7 server
- Providing Level 2 and Level 3 technical support for infrastructure incidents and performance issues
- Troubleshooting hardware, storage, networking, and virtualization-related issues in Nutanix environments
- Working with Nutanix support for proactive health checks, case escalations, and issue resolution
- Documenting solutions, troubleshooting steps, and technical designs in knowledge bases

Our Company & Purpose
Corpay is a global leader in business payments, laser focused on developing smarter ways for businesses to pay their expenses. Since 2000, Corpay has developed innovative digital solutions that help businesses better track, manage, and pay their expenses. Today, Corpay is an S&P 500 company with hundreds of thousands of customers using our products in over 100 countries. Companies of all sizes, industries and geographies rely on our product portfolio to manage spending more quickly, efficiently and securely than ever before.
